Python 3.5 is in security-fix-only mode now, which means we won't be releasing any more binaries for it, and thus can't really do much about this other than possibly recommending that Windows users build with VS2017 instead of VS2015 in future 3.5 release notes.  I believe Python 3.6+ are already built with VS2017, but can you reproduce this in Python 3.6.5?
